Overview
BCX53-16TX from Nexperia is a PNP power bipolar transistor in SOT89 (SC-62) package, rated for −80 V VCEO, −1 A continuous collector current, and 1100 mW power dissipation with 6 cm² copper pad. It delivers hFE = 100–250 at VCE = −2 V and IC = −150 mA, and is AEC-Q101 qualified for automotive-grade reliability in high-side switch and linear regulator applications.
For engineers reviewing the BCX53-16TX datasheet, BCX53-16TX pinout, BCX53-16TX application, or BCX53-16TX equivalent, this device is selected for robust PNP switching in thermally constrained industrial power stages where DC current gain consistency, low VCE(sat), and junction temperature resilience up to 150 °C are critical.
Technical Context
This PNP transistor operates in active and saturation regions with defined breakdown limits: −100 V VCBO, −80 V VCEO, and −5 V VEBO. Its pulsed peak collector current reaches −2 A (tp ≤ 1 ms), and base current capability supports drive of downstream MOSFETs or relay coils with IB up to −200 mA continuous.
Thermal performance depends on PCB mounting: Rth(j-a) is 114 K/W with 6 cm² collector pad, enabling sustained 1 A operation under ambient temperatures up to 75 °C. Transient thermal impedance curves confirm suitability for repetitive pulse loads with duty cycles down to 1%.

FAQ
What is the maximum allowable junction temperature for BCX53-16TX?
The absolute maximum junction temperature is 150 °C, as specified in the limiting values table. Operation at this temperature requires full derating of power dissipation per Figure 1, and thermal design must ensure Rth(j-a) ≤ 114 K/W using a 6 cm² copper pad on FR4 PCB to maintain safe operating area compliance.
Can BCX53-16TX replace BCX53-10TX in an existing design?
Yes, BCX53-16TX is pin-compatible and electrically substitutable for BCX53-10TX, but its higher minimum hFE (100 vs. 63) may reduce required base drive current by up to 40%. Verify base resistor value and saturation margin under worst-case VBE and temperature to avoid overdrive or unintended partial turn-on.
Is BCX53-16TX suitable for switching 24 V inductive loads?
Yes - its −80 V VCEO provides 3.3× voltage margin over 24 V, and −2 A peak collector current handles typical inductive kickback. Use a flyback diode across the load and ensure base drive remains active during turn-off to prevent secondary breakdown during voltage overshoot.
How does the SOT89 package affect thermal performance compared to TO-92?
The SOT89 package delivers up to 2.5× lower Rth(j-a) (114 K/W vs. ~250 K/W for TO-92) due to its exposed collector tab soldered directly to PCB copper. This enables 1 A continuous operation without heatsink, whereas TO-92 variants require significant board area or external cooling for equivalent current handling.
